With only wanting 100 points, and no longer an owner you are stuck with resale as the minimum is 150.

The big difference is really the end date. If you are fine with it just ending in 2042 , then BRV gives you a resort near MK. But SSR allows you to own 12 years longer and if you did decide you still want out then, you’d have something with some resale value over BRV in 2042 since that will be 0.

SSR is nice of you see having easier access to DS which can be nice.

When you travel matters too. If you want to travel in fall..which is a busy DVC time then you might want a resort that is harder to book..which is BRV.

Lots of points to think about. Just have todecide which one is most important

Going direct I would do CCV over either of those choices. The CCV contract will always easily be worth at least the extra $25/pp you are paying over SSR. It gives you priority at Wilderness Lodge, same as boulder ridge would give you, and has the longest contract so will hold its value the longest. I wouldnt even think about buying a 2042 resort at this point only for the fact that fairly soon the value on those are going to go down since there arent many years left. Just my 2cents.
